Fisholic in North Point has earned a Bib Gourmand distinction from the Michelin Guide for 2026, a recognition that highlights good quality, good value cooking. This casual seafood spot on Wang On Road offers an accessible entry point into Hong Kong's vibrant dining scene without compromising on flavour.
The restaurant operates in a straightforward setting, equipped with air conditioning for comfort, and is often described as street food style in its approach.
